How to fix Samsung Galaxy Note 9 only works when connected to charger. Before performing any troubleshooting steps on this phone it's best to make sure that it is running on the latest software version. If an update is available then I suggest that you download and install it first. The best way to proceed in this case is to eliminate the possibility of the problem being caused by a software glitch, follow the troubleshooting steps listed below which are recommended for this particular problem. Do a soft reset. A soft reset is usually performed to refresh the phone software. This action usually fixes minor software glitches which could cause issues on the phone. Press and hold the volume down button and don't release it. Now press and hold the power key while holding down the volume down button. Keep both keys held down together for 10 seconds or more. Once the phone boots up check if the issue still occurs. Check if the issue occurs in safe mode. Turn the device off. Press and hold the power key past the model named screen appearing on the screen. When Samsung appears on the screen, release the power key, immediately after releasing the power key, press and hold the volume down key. Continue to hold the volume down key until the device finishes restarting. When safe mode appears in the bottom left corner of the screen, release the volume down key. In case the issue does not occur in this mode then it is most likely caused by an app you installed. Find out what app this is and uninstall it. Wipe the cache partition of the phone. There are cases when the cache data stored in the dedicated partition of the phone can become corrupted. When this happens this this will usually cause certain issues to occur on the phone. To eliminate the possibility that this is what's causing the problem you will have to wipe the cache partition of the phone from the recovery mode. Turn off the phone. Press and hold the volume up key and the Bixby key, then press and hold the power key. When the Android logo displays, release all three keys, an installing system update message will show for 30 to 60 seconds before the Android system recovery menu options appear. Press the volume down key several times to highlight wipe cache partition, press power key to select. Press the volume down key to highlight yes, then then press the power key to select. When the wipe cache partition is complete, reboot system now is highlighted, press the power key to restart the device. Check if the issue still occurs. Perform a factory reset. In case the above steps fails to fix the problem then the best way to deal with this right now is to perform a factory reset. Turn off the phone, press and hold the volume up key and the Bixby key, then press and hold the power key. When the green Android logo displays, release all keys, press the volume down key several times to highlight wipe data, factory reset. Press power button to select. Press the volume down key until yes, delete all user data is highlighted. Press power button to select and start the mastery set. Press the power key to restart the device, check if the issue still occurs. In case it does then this is most likely caused by a faulty hardware component already, possibly a battery that needs to be replaced.
